Rosaria Talarico is a scholar working on Rheumatology, Ophthalmology and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Rosaria Talarico has authored 105 papers receiving a total of 1.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 66 papers in Rheumatology, 41 papers in Ophthalmology and 34 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Rosaria Talarico’s work include Ocular Diseases and Behçet’s Syndrome (41 papers), Vasculitis and related conditions (34 papers) and Systemic Lupus Erythematosus Research (25 papers). Rosaria Talarico is often cited by papers focused on Ocular Diseases and Behçet’s Syndrome (41 papers), Vasculitis and related conditions (34 papers) and Systemic Lupus Erythematosus Research (25 papers). Rosaria Talarico coll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Türkiye and United States. Rosaria Talarico's co-authors include Chiara Baldini, Stefano Bombardieri, Marta Mosca, Chiara Tani, Francesco Ferro, Elena Elefante, Gülen Hatemi, İzzet Fresko, Emire Seyahi and Vedat Hamuryudan and has published in prestigious journals such as International Journal of Molecular Sciences, Annals of the Rheumatic Diseases and Journal of Leukocyte Biology.
